A clock tower has a circular clock face with a circumference of 48π feet. What is the radius of the clock face ?
KatRina [158]

Answer:

r = 24 ft

Step-by-step explanation:

Circumference is given by

C = 2 * pi *r

We know that C  = 48 pi

48 pi = 2 * pi * r

Divide each side by pi

48 pi /pi= 2 * pi * r/pi

48 = 2 r

Divide each side by 2

48/2 = 2r/2

24 = r

Alexis is knitting a blanket 2 meters long. Every 2 decimeters, she changes the color of the yarn to make stripes. How many stri
Aliun [14]

Answer:

There are 10 stripes in the blanket.

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given the following in the question:

Length of blanket = 2 meters

1 meter = 10 decimeter

Length of blanket in decimeter =

2\times 10 = 20\text{ decimeters}

Change of color = Every 2 decimeters.

Number of stripe =

=\dfrac{\text{Length of blanket}}{\text{Length of change of color of stripe}}\\\\=\dfrac{20}{2} = 10

Thus, there are 10 stripes in the blanket.
